ITA Airways is Italy's national flag carrier, established in 2020 as the successor to Alitalia. Co-owned by the Italian Ministry of Economy and Finance and Lufthansa Group, it operates a modern, predominantly Airbus fleet. ITA Airways serves over 70 domestic, European, and intercontinental destinations, with its main hub at Rome Fiumicino Airport. The airline offers Economy, Premium Economy, and Business Class, with complimentary meals and in-flight Wi-Fi on many routes. ITA Airways was a SkyTeam member until April 2025 and is expected to join Star Alliance in the first half of 2026.

AirBaltic is the flag carrier of Latvia and a leading hybrid airline in the Baltics, combining aspects of traditional network and low-cost carriers. Founded in 1995, it operates a modern fleet of Airbus A220-300 aircraft, connecting the Baltics from hubs in Riga, Tallinn, Vilnius, and Tampere to over 70 destinations across Europe, the Middle East, North Africa, and the Caucasus. The company is majority-owned by the Latvian state. AirBaltic is recognized for its commitment to passenger experience, having received awards for cabin service and being among the world's safest airlines. In a pioneering move, AirBaltic became the first European airline to offer free high-speed SpaceX Starlink internet on its flights in February 2025.

Edelweiss Air is a Swiss leisure and charter airline, a sister company to Swiss International Air Lines, and part of the Lufthansa Group. Founded in 1995, it operates flights from its base at Zurich Airport to over 65 global destinations across Europe, North America, South America, Africa, and the Middle East. The airline is known for its focus on holiday destinations and aims to provide an enjoyable and relaxing experience for its guests. Its fleet primarily consists of Airbus A320s for short-haul routes and Airbus A340s for long-haul flights, with Airbus A350-900s expected to join the fleet in the near future.

KLM Cityhopper is the regional airline subsidiary of KLM Royal Dutch Airlines, headquartered in Haarlemmermeer, Netherlands, and based at Amsterdam Airport Schiphol. Established in 1991 from the merger of NLM CityHopper and Netherlines, it operates scheduled European feeder services on behalf of KLM, connecting smaller cities and regional airports to KLM's main hub. As an affiliate of SkyTeam, KLM Cityhopper operates a fleet primarily consisting of Embraer E-Jet aircraft, including the Embraer 175, 190, and E195-E2 models. It serves numerous inter-European destinations, playing a vital role in KLM's regional and international network.

Helvetic Airways is a Swiss regional airline established in 2003, headquartered in Kloten with its fleet stationed at Zurich Airport. It operates short and medium-haul flights to European and North African destinations, focusing on leisure markets not served by other carriers. Helvetic Airways also conducts scheduled flights on behalf of Swiss International Air Lines and Lufthansa. The airline is known for its modern, environmentally friendly fleet, primarily consisting of Embraer E-Jet aircraft, and emphasizes Swiss quality, efficiency, punctuality, and customer service.

Most airlines permit carry-on bags that fit within specific dimensions (e.g., 22 x 14 x 9 inches or 56 x 36 x 23 cm), including handles and wheels. Bags must fit in the overhead bin or under the seat in front of you.
Many airlines impose weight limits, commonly ranging between 7 kg (15 lbs) and 12 kg (26 lbs). Typically, passengers are allowed one carry-on bag and one personal item (for example a purse, laptop bag, or backpack). Personal items must fit under the seat in front of you. Budget Airlines (like Ryanair or Wizz Air) have stricter size and weight limits, often requiring fees for larger carry-ons. Full-Service Airlines have more lenient policies, sometimes including more spacious dimensions or higher weight limits depending on your ticket class.
The list of items prohibited on an airplane varies by country and airline, but in general, the following items are not allowed in carry-on or checked baggage: Weapons and self-defence items, sharp objects, flammable materials, explosives, toxic substances, or liquids over 100ml (except for medications and baby essentials). In checked baggage, firearms (without authorization), explosives, large lithium batteries, and hazardous chemicals are prohibited. Electronic cigarettes must be in carry-on bags, while alcohol and dry ice have restrictions. Always check with your airline for specific regulations.

In Paris,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as like metro stations, tourist attractions, and popular shopping streets. Common scams include distraction techniques, such as people asking for signatures on petitions or offering friendship bracelets, which can lead to theft. It's also advisable to be wary of unofficial taxi drivers and avoid unlicensed cabs to prevent overcharging. Staying alert in busy places and safeguarding personal belongings helps ensure a safer visit.
